Understanding the Role of the Fuel Pump in the L200
Before diving into the specifics of a fuel pump workshop, it’s helpful to understand what
the fuel pump does and why it’s so important. The L200’s fuel pump is responsible for
drawing fuel from the tank and delivering it to the engine at a consistent pressure. It is
usually an electric pump located inside the fuel tank, although some models might have
an external pump.
Without a properly functioning fuel pump, the engine can experience sputtering, stalling,
or even fail to start. This makes regular checks and timely repairs crucial for maintaining
vehicle health.
Common Symptoms of Fuel Pump Problems in the L200
Recognizing the signs of a failing fuel pump can help you decide when it’s time to visit an
L200 fuel pump workshop. Common symptoms include:
Difficulty starting the engine or extended cranking times
Engine misfires or hesitation during acceleration
Noticeable loss of power, especially under load or uphill
Unusual whining noises coming from the fuel tank area
Sudden engine stalls without warning
Decreased fuel efficiency
If you notice any of these symptoms, it’s best to have your fuel pump inspected by
professionals who specialize in L200 repairs.
What Happens During an L200 Fuel Pump Workshop?
An L200 fuel pump workshop typically involves a detailed diagnostic and repair process
tailored to the specific needs of your vehicle. Skilled mechanics will perform various tests
and procedures to pinpoint the root cause of fuel delivery issues.
Diagnostic Procedures
The first step in the workshop is diagnosing the problem accurately. This often includes:
Checking fuel pressure with specialized gauges
Scanning the vehicle’s ECU for error codes related to fuel delivery
Inspecting the fuel filter and fuel lines for blockages or leaks
Testing the electrical connections and wiring to the fuel pump
Listening for unusual noises from the fuel pump area
These diagnostics help determine whether the fuel pump itself is faulty or if other
components in the fuel system are causing the problem.
Fuel Pump Repair or Replacement
Depending on the diagnosis, the workshop may proceed with repairing or replacing the
fuel pump. While some fuel pumps can be repaired, most workshops recommend
replacing the pump to ensure long-term reliability. Replacement involves:
Safely draining and removing the fuel tank if the pump is in-tank
Disconnecting electrical connectors and fuel lines
Removing the old pump and installing the new component
Reassembling and testing the system to confirm proper operation
A professional L200 fuel pump workshop ensures that the new pump is compatible with
your truck model and that installation follows manufacturer specifications.
Tips for Maintaining Your L200 Fuel Pump
Preventing fuel pump failure is often easier and more cost-effective than repairing it. Here
are some practical tips to extend the life of your L200’s fuel pump:
Keep the Fuel Tank Clean and Full
Dirt and debris in the fuel tank can clog the pump and filters, causing premature wear.
Regularly refuel at reputable stations and avoid running the tank too low, as this can
cause the pump to overheat.
Use Quality Fuel Filters
Replacing the fuel filter at recommended intervals helps prevent contaminants from
reaching the pump. High-quality filters improve fuel flow and protect the entire fuel
system.
Regular Vehicle Servicing
Routine inspections during scheduled maintenance can catch early signs of fuel pump
issues. Mechanics can check fuel pressure and electrical connections before problems
escalate.
Address Engine Issues Promptly
Problems like misfires or rough idling can strain the fuel pump. Fixing engine troubles
quickly reduces the load on the fuel delivery system.

Understanding the Role of the L200 Fuel Pump
The fuel pump in the Mitsubishi L200 plays a pivotal role in delivering fuel from the tank to
the engine at the correct pressure and volume. It ensures that the fuel injectors receive a
consistent flow, crucial for engine combustion efficiency. The fuel pump’s performance
directly influences the truck’s power output, fuel economy, and emissions. Workshop
diagnostics often reveal that fuel pump issues are among the primary causes for reduced
engine performance or failure to start.
In the context of the L200, the fuel pump is typically an electric, in-tank unit designed to
withstand various operating conditions such as off-road vibrations, temperature
fluctuations, and exposure to different fuel qualities. These factors underline the necessity
for specialized workshop services capable of accurately diagnosing and servicing fuel
pump-related problems.
Common Fuel Pump Problems Encountered in L200 Workshops
Workshops focusing on the L200 fuel pump often encounter several recurring issues that
affect vehicle drivability. Identifying these problems early can prevent costly repairs and
prolong the vehicle’s lifespan.
Fuel Pump Failure and Symptoms
Fuel pump failure manifests through symptoms such as engine sputtering, loss of power
under load, difficulty starting, and unusual noises from the fuel tank area. In the workshop
setting, technicians employ diagnostic tools like fuel pressure gauges and onboard
diagnostics (OBD) scanners to confirm pump malfunction.
Fuel Contamination and Wear
The L200’s exposure to harsh environments makes the fuel system susceptible to
contamination by dirt and water. Contaminants can clog the fuel pump’s internal screens
or damage the electric motor. Workshops often recommend fuel system cleaning or fuel
filter replacement alongside pump servicing.

Repair and Replacement Considerations in the Workshop
When a fuel pump fault is confirmed, workshops must decide between repair and
replacement. This decision balances cost, labor time, and long-term reliability.
Fuel Pump Repair
Repairing a fuel pump often involves cleaning or replacing internal components like
brushes and bearings. While cost-effective, this approach depends on the extent of
damage and availability of parts. Some workshops specialize in refurbishing pumps, which
can be a sustainable option for older L200 models.
Fuel Pump Replacement
Replacing the fuel pump with a genuine or high-quality aftermarket unit is the most
common workshop solution. However, selection criteria include compatibility, warranty,
and expected lifespan. Workshops may also recommend replacing related components
such as fuel filters, pressure regulators, and wiring harnesses to avoid cascading failures.

Comparing OEM and Aftermarket Fuel Pumps in Workshop Repairs
Workshops often face the choice between OEM (Original Equipment Manufacturer) and
aftermarket fuel pumps. OEM pumps guarantee compatibility and quality but come at a
premium price. Aftermarket alternatives offer cost savings but vary in reliability.
Studies and workshop reports indicate that high-quality aftermarket pumps can perform
comparably to OEM units if sourced from reputable manufacturers. However, the risk of
premature failure increases with lower-tier products, which can lead to repeat repairs and
customer dissatisfaction.
